Understanding Metal Detector Functionality

At its core, a metal detector is a tool designed to detect metal objects buried underground or hidden within other materials. The fundamental principle behind a metal detector is electromagnetic induction. The tool consists of a coil, usually positioned at the end of the search coil, which generates an electromagnetic field. When this field encounters a metal object, it induces a current in the metal. This current then creates its own electromagnetic signal, which is detected by the metal detector's receiver coil.

The metal detector processes the changes in the electromagnetic field caused by the presence of metal and alerts the user through auditory or visual signals. Modern metal detectors can distinguish between various types of metals based on their conductive and magnetic characteristics, allowing users to differentiate between precious objects and common trash.

Where Metal Detectors Shine

Finding Hidden Treasures as a Hobby: One of the most common applications of these devices is for recreational treasure hunting. Enthusiasts use these tools to look for coins, jewelry, and other valuable artifacts. The thrill of discovering something that has been buried for decades or even centuries adds an extra layer of thrill to the hobby.

1. Archaeology: Metal detectors have become indispensable tools in archaeological digs. They assist researchers locate metal artifacts that may be hidden underground. These artifacts can offer crucial information into past civilizations, aiding historians in reconstructing historical contexts.

2. Ensuring Safety: In security contexts, metal detectors are used to ensure safety by checking individuals for hidden metallic items. This is commonly seen in airports, government offices, and large public events. These devices are designed to detect metal weapons or forbidden objects, enhancing overall safety and security.

3. Construction and Industrial Uses: Metal detectors are also used in industrial and construction settings to find buried metal pipes, cables, or other metal structures. This prevents damage during digging and ensures that construction projects proceed smoothly.

Selecting the Best Metal Detector

Selecting the right metal detector depends on the specific needs and budget. For hobbyists, there are many different models with features such as adjustable sensitivity, discrimination capabilities, and depth capability. Advanced models may include additional features such as GPS and wireless functions.

For security applications, metal detectors need to be extremely sensitive and capable of differentiating between different types of metals. They are often fitted with sophisticated screening technologies and can be adjusted to focus on specific metal types or sizes.

Future Trends in Metal Detectors

The field of metal detection continues to evolve with technological improvements. Modern metal detectors are becoming more sophisticated, with enhancements in sensitivity, discrimination features, and user-friendliness. Innovations such as multi-frequency detection and smartphone integration are expanding the functionalities of metal detectors, making them more versatile and user-friendly.
